 AMHERST CHAMBER OF COMMERCE RECORD SETTING NIGHT: THE EVENT 2023 – CELEBRATING BUSINESS EXCELLENCE
 
 
 
The Amherst Chamber of Commerce honors six award recipients who have excelled through 2023.
                                                  
DEPEW, NY – Amherst Chamber of Commerce President/CEO A.J. Baynes joins Chamber members and local leaders TONIGHT, MONDAY OCTOBER 25TH at, SALVATORE'S ITALIAN GARDEN 6461 TRANSIT ROAD DEPEW, NY 14043, to recognize several business award winners starting at 5:30pm, awards presented at 6:15 pm.
 
"We are thrilled to honor this incredible group tonight who have demonstrated tirelessly their dedication to making Western New York a better place, says Baynes. "Our recipients are a reflection of the region of the reach of our chamber membership, which spans over 75 zip codes."
 
Award Recipients include the following:
 
Business of the Year: Gilbane Building Company
Commitment to Excellence: Buffalo AKG Art Museum
Stewardship Award: Goodwill of WNY
Family-Owned Business Award: Lawley
Woman of Distinction: Jody Briandi, Hurwitz Fine P.C.
Chairman’s Award: Spectrum Reach
 
Doors open at 5:30pm, and there will be over 450 business and community leaders on hand present to honor our award winners as well as several elected officials.  
 
Elected officials confirmed to be on hand: New York State Senate Minority Leader Rob Ortt, New York State Senator Timothy Kennedy, New York State Senator Sean Ryan, New York State Assemblywoman Karen McMahon, City Councilmember Joel Feroleto, members of the Erie County Legislature.         
 
Amherst Chamber of Commerce
The Amherst Chamber of Commerce's mission is to nurture a solid economic base in the Buffalo Niagara Region, thereby making it possible for members of the community to grow and prosper. In addition, the Chamber seeks to maintain a high quality of life and promote a sound public policy for the region. With a membership exceeding 1,000, spanning 79 unique zip codes from Buffalo to Rochester, we are committed to partnering with our members to provide ownership in developing marketing-driven programs and services.
